What is a Sash Window?

Before talking about the service technicians themselves, it's vital to understand what sash windows are. Sash windows consist of one or more movable panels (sashes) that slide vertically or horizontally within the frame. They are typically discovered in Georgian and Victorian architecture and are renowned for their ability to boost natural light and ventilation.

The Role of a Sash Window Technician

Sash window professionals concentrate on the installation, repair, and remediation of sash windows. Their primary objective is to ensure that these windows operate properly while preserving their historic worth. Below are the crucial duties of sash window specialists.

Main Responsibilities

Evaluation and Inspection:

  • Conduct extensive assessments to identify concerns such as drafts, damaged mechanisms, or rot.
  • Examine the general condition of the sash windows to figure out needed repair work or remediations.

Remediation and Repair:

  • Repair or replace harmed sashes, frames, and glazing.
  • Restore initial functions while making sure modern requirements of insulation and security are satisfied.

Setup:

  • Install brand-new sash windows in compliance with building policies and market standards.
  • Guarantee that installations are carried out properly to improve energy effectiveness.

Maintenance:

  • Provide routine maintenance services, consisting of cleansing, painting, and lubricating systems to make sure smooth operation.
  • Offer suggestions on regular maintenance to property owners.

Modification:

  • Work with clients to produce custom-made designs that match the visual appeals of their properties while providing modern functionality.

Frequently Asked Question About Sash Window Technicians

Q1: How do I know if my sash windows require repair?A: Common
signs consist of drafts, trouble opening or closing the windows, fractures in the glass, and noticeable rot in the timber.

Q2: How frequently should I have my sash windows inspected?A: It's a good idea to have your sash windows checked a minimum of when a year, especially before winter season, to deal with any upkeep needs. Q3: Can sash windows be brought back to their

initial condition?A: Yes, knowledgeable professionals can typically restore sash windows to their initial condition, protecting their historical functions while improving performance. Q4: What is the average expense of sash window repairs?A: Costs vary based on the level of the damage and the particular

repairs needed. A standard repair might begin around ₤ 200, while comprehensive repairs can be substantially higher.
